Output adf64bf684498ee10ab30de542439539b42254a18a79add17a42423dadd2fe51:15
- value
- 512122648
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 743142b1374d4687b5e62f1b297113af98cb7f86 OP_EQUAL
- address
- 3CHPKUc95f5wz9YG3wzjauyhwcgbJj9grq
- transaction
- adf64bf684498ee10ab30de542439539b42254a18a79add17a42423dadd2fe51
- confirmations
- 325420
- spent
- true